Runbook: Quellfire v3 release. Plugin authors: dedup rules compiled against v2 will not load; rebuild against the v3 SDK. Publish order: bundle, sign, upload, then request listing review. Unsigned bundles are rejected at upload. Signature verification runs against the Quellfire registry key, rotated each major release. Do not embed the key in your plugin. Current registry signing key follows.

deploy key for kahof-kadup: bky19_YDnVAD7xLc2m2mMUEyR

When vendoring third-party fonts into the Lintwood design system, always copy the font files into the vendor/fonts directory rather than referencing an external source, and record the license text alongside each family in the manifest. Our build tool, Typeset, rejects any font bundle whose manifest is incomplete, so double-check weights and styles before committing. Once the bundle passes the manifest check, it must be signed so Typeset will accept it during the release build. Sign the bundle with the key below.

deploy key for kagup-bawig: bky9_ZMq28eTw9

Compaction runs per-topic. COMPACT_INTERVAL_SEC controls sweep frequency (default 300). COMPACT_MIN_SEGMENT_MB sets the threshold below which segments merge. COMPACT_TOMBSTONE_TTL governs deleted-key retention; values under 3600 risk replica divergence. All variables are read once at broker start; changes require restart. Compacted segments are checksummed and signed before archival. The signing step reads its key from the environment, so the following line sets that credential in the env file.

secret setting of tajof-bahif: COURIER_KEY3=65d

# Service Accounts: String Extraction

The `extract-i18n` script pulls translatable strings from all Bramblewick repos and pushes them to the Glossa service. It runs under the `i18n-extractor` service account. Do not run it under your personal account; Glossa rate-limits individual users aggressively. The account has write access to the staging catalog only. Set the token in your shell before invoking the script. The current staging token is below.

API key for kahap-kafog: zpat15_6qzxZ7YR8aDwjmp